Lazy Lady's BBQ Pizza

This is one of our new favorite meals. 

Ingredients:
pita bread
BBQ sauce (we use Sweet Baby Ray's, but whatever is your favorite)
1 can black beans
1 can corn
1 can diced tomatoes (you could totally use fresh instead)
grated cheese

Directions:
1) Drain excess liquid from all 3 cans.
2) Combine 3 canned ingredients in a bowl and stir. (This is your "toppings".)
3) Spread BBQ sauce on pita bread. 
* My husband has learned that you can have too much of a good thing and overpower it with too much sauce. 
4) Spoon some of topping mixture on your "pizza".
5) Sprinkle with grated cheese.
6) Heat and eat.
* As a general rule, most things just taste better from the oven than from the microwave.  But if I'm only making a personal pizza for my lunch, I'm totally not preheating the oven just for that.  I still thoroughly enjoy the meal heated in the microwave. 

* Also, we have made this on typical "pizza dough."  Tastes great then too.  But the pita bread we get from Costco makes super yummy "pizza crust."
